#461722 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#461722 is composed of 27.5% red, 9% green and 13.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 67.1% magenta, 51.4% yellow and 72.5% black. It has a hue angle of 346 degrees, a saturation of 50.5% and a lightness of 18.2%. #461722 color hex could be obtained by blending #8c2e44 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330033.

Shades and Tints of #461722
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0405 is the darkest color, while #fefbf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#461722
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#312c2d is the less saturated color, while #5b0217 is the most saturated one.
